Technology Alliances
 
To deliver secure, fast, and reliable services, TALX has established alliances with leading technology companies to use the best technology available for maintaining data and delivering online and IVR-based services.

AT&T

TALX selected AT&T as its principal telecommunications provider to support its growing number of phone and Web transactions. For more than 125 years, AT&T (NYSE "T") has been known for unparalleled quality and reliability in communications. Backed by the research and development capabilities of AT&T Labs, the company is a global leader in local, long distance, Internet and transaction-based voice and data services.

To meet the demands of its high transaction and secure processing environments, TALX selected the Microsoft .Net platform for Web services. Founded in 1975, Microsoft is the worldwide leader in software, services and Internet technologies for personal and business computing. Because TALX services require high performance, reliability, and critical security features, TALX choose the Oracle database platform as a key infrastructure component. Oracle Corporation is the world's largest enterprise software company. For 27 years, Oracle has been helping customers manage critical information.
